房卡游戏如何实现玩家交易房卡的功能?

房卡游戏如何实现玩家交易房卡的功能?

房卡游戏通常使用以下几种方式实现玩家交易房卡的功能:

  1. **直接交易房卡:**玩家可以直接在游戏界面中找到要交易的房卡,并选择要交易的房卡类型、数量和价格。房卡交易完成后,游戏会自动处理交易并更新玩家的房卡数量。

  2. **拍卖机制:**玩家可以参加拍卖机制,在一定时间内竞价购买或出售房卡。拍卖会持续一段时间,直到最后一位竞价者支付房卡价格。

  3. **协商交易:**玩家可以与其他玩家协商交易房卡。协商中,玩家可以向对方提出交易条件,例如价格、交易条件等。

  4. **房卡交易平台:**玩家可以访问房卡交易平台,在多个房卡交易平台之间进行交易。房卡交易平台通常会提供各种交易方式,例如直接交易、拍卖、协商等。

房卡游戏如何实现玩家交易房卡的功能?请解释您使用的技术方案。

房卡游戏如何实现玩家交易房卡的功能?

房卡游戏如何实现玩家交易房卡的功能?以下是房卡游戏实现玩家交易房卡的功能的技术方案:

  1. **数据库管理系统 (DBMS):**房卡游戏使用 DBMS 来存储和管理房卡信息,包括房卡类型、数量、价格、交易记录等。

  2. **消息队列:**房卡游戏使用消息队列来实现玩家之间的通信。消息队列用于发送交易通知、拍卖结果、协商结果等信息。

  3. **游戏服务器:**游戏服务器负责处理玩家的请求,例如查询房卡信息、参加拍卖、协商等。服务器会通过消息队列通知其他游戏组件,从而实现玩家之间的通信。

  4. **房卡交易引擎:**房卡交易引擎负责处理玩家交易房卡的功能。房卡交易引擎会接收玩家的交易请求,并根据交易条件,从数据库中查询相应的房卡信息,并进行交易处理。

  5. **支付系统:**房卡游戏使用支付系统来处理玩家的支付。支付系统负责接收玩家的支付金额,并将其用于购买或出售房卡。

  6. **日志记录:**房卡游戏使用日志记录来记录玩家的交易记录,包括交易时间、交易类型、交易价格等信息。日志记录可以用于分析交易数据,帮助游戏运营者了解玩家交易的趋势和行为。

技术方案的优势:

  • **可扩展性:**房卡游戏可以根据需求扩展到多个服务器节点,提高游戏性能。
  • **安全性:**房卡游戏使用安全机制来保护玩家的资金,例如加密支付和数据加密等。
  • **可靠性:**房卡游戏使用可靠性技术,例如故障恢复和数据备份等,确保游戏运行稳定。
  • **可维护性:**房卡游戏使用可维护的架构,方便开发人员进行维护和更新。
相似内容
更多>